Handover: Meridel Calendar Sync — for plugin authors. Taking over from Orvik. Known issue: when Tallow Suite events are edited in both the web client and a third-party plugin within the same sync window, our merge layer picks the older timestamp, creating duplicate busy blocks. Fix is staged in the conflict-resolver branch; plugin authors should hold off on writing to the recurrence field until it ships. Admin access to the sync sandbox requires the recovery passphrase, which is noted below.

strongbox words: oliael-gilax-lamael

Handover Note — Fenmoor Analytics

From outgoing director Carys Holt to incoming director Ren Abiola, copied to branch managers. The Driftline licensing dispute with Quellar Partners remains open. Counsel advises no public comment. Branches must not renew Driftline contracts until resolution. Escalations route to legal directly. Budget impact is contained for now. The wider rationale is for your eyes next.

confidential, yagaf-kaguf: The eastern region missed its Kasok quota by 57.3 percent last quarter. Rusielek Works plans to raise the Kelix list price by 37.6 percent in February. The pricing group signed off on a budget of $308.5 million for Project Quenwyn. The renewal with Norwynax Foods closes at $199.4 million a year, 2.4 percent above the last contract.

- [ ] Confirm the Trellix migration key for moving legacy cron jobs into the Wayrun workflow engine has been generated and escrowed. Verify both custodians signed the ceremony log and that the old scheduler credentials are marked for revocation after cutover. For escrow records, the recovery passphrase is below.

recovery phrase for tafop-fawep: zorwyn-ulaox

// Dark-mode support in the Lumenfall admin dashboard.
// Plugin authors: do not hardcode colors. Resolve tokens through the
// ThemeBridge client below; it returns the active palette and listens
// for scheme changes so your panels flip without a reload.
// Contrast ratios are enforced server-side — submissions that bypass
// tokens fail review. Initialize the client once per plugin, at mount,
// never per render. The client authenticates against the internal
// ThemeBridge service. Use the key that follows.

API key for hagug-kajof: vxb4-HrJ9